Isa_3:14 The LORD will enter into judgment with the ancients of his people, and the princes thereof: for ye have eaten up the vineyard; the spoil of the poor [is] in your houses.

Ver. 14. The Lord will enter into judgment with the ancients.] With the princes and rulers, each of which shall have cause to cry out,

Iudex ante fui, nunc iudicis ante tribunal Sistor.



For ye have eaten up the vineyard.
] Vos, non caret emphasi, "Ye," even "ye" that should have preserved it, and wrought in it, have depastured and destroyed my vineyard, that is, my Church, {as Isa_5:17} or poor men’s possessions, through your extortions and oppressions.



And the spoil of the poor is in your houses.
] You are taken åð áõôïöùñù , {a} in the very act of your theft, as Cacus was, and Verres, &c.
